Diari doesn't mind when Mommy goes into the city for work, because she and her little sister, Fatima, get to spend the whole day with Daddy.From when the moon trades places with the sun until the sun trades places with the moon, daddies and daughters do everything together. A day with Daddy means cooking, learning, dancing, and playing. After all, Daddy knows that with a little imagination, a sense of fun, and a lot of love, every part of a normal day can feel special!

About the Author
Aissatou Balde is the Creative Director and Editor in Chief of TalesandTurbans.com. She has created a lifestyle brand that is sought after by millennial women, mothers, and major brands looking for an authentic and positive representation of all things womanhood, motherhood, and family.
